François Camano, the striker for Lokomotiv Moscow, has announced that he will depart the club during the off season. He indicated he is unsure where his next stop might be, and suggested that anything could happen, including a possible stay in Russia. The comments came through RB Sports as Camano looked ahead to the coming weeks and months of uncertainty about his future.

Camano has been with Lokomotiv since the summer of 2020. In the 2022/23 Russian Premier League season, the Guinean forward made 28 league appearances and found the back of the net three times. His output contributed to a squad that faced a tense campaign, with the team positioning itself to avoid relegation after a challenging first half of the season.

Earlier reports by journalist Ivan Karpov claimed that the club’s board had faced a notable negotiation hurdle, with the agent of Camano allegedly seeking a 1 million euro clause to extend the contract. The report suggested that Lokomotiv’s leadership was uneasy with aspects of the proposed terms, complicating any renewal talks for the railway workers’ squad. This dynamic added another layer to an already unsettled off season for the club.

To recap the season, Lokomotiv finished eighth in the 2022/23 Russian Championship. After a rough start that left the team near the relegation zone, a change in coaching staff saw head coach Mikhail Galaktionov take over. Under his guidance, the team steadied itself, improved its results, and climbed back into the top ten as the season progressed. This improvement helped shape the context in which Camano’s looming departure is being discussed by supporters and analysts alike.
